Exact Image Resolutions Supported by Nano Banana 2

When it comes to pixel dimensions, Nano Banana 2 provides unprecedented flexibility for developers and digital artists. The model does not lock users into a single rigid dimension.

Instead, it offers a dynamic scaling system tailored to various professional workflows, ranging from lightweight web graphics to heavy-duty cinematic assets.

From 512px Minimum to True 4K Maximum Dimensions

The minimum supported resolution for Nano Banana 2 starts at 512px, which is highly cost-effective for rapid prompt testing and thumbnail generation.

For high-end commercial use, the model scales all the way up to true 4K resolution. This upper limit ensures absolute pixel fidelity, making it suitable for billboard printing, high-resolution textures, and professional marketing materials.

Complete Guide to Nano Banana 2 Aspect Ratios (1:1, 16:9, 21:9 & More)

Nano Banana 2 Aspect Ratios

Nano Banana 2 natively supports over ten distinct aspect ratios, ensuring perfect framing without post-generation cropping. Key supported ratios include:

  • 1:1 (Square): Ideal for social media avatars and Instagram posts (e.g., 1024×1024).
  • 16:9 (Widescreen): Standard for YouTube thumbnails and video storyboards (e.g., 1344×768).
  • 21:9 (Ultra-Wide): Built for cinematic concepts, rendering at massive scales like 3168×1344 or 6336×2688.
  • Vertical Formats (9:16, 4:5, 2:3): Fully optimized for TikTok, Reels, and mobile UI/UX mockups.

Nano Banana 2 API Cost Breakdown: Standard vs. 4K Pricing

Nano Banana 2 API Cost Breakdown: Standard vs. 4K Pricing

For developers and creative agencies, API compute costs are just as important as image quality. Google has structured the pricing for Nano Banana 2 to be highly scalable.

The 2026 pricing tiers reward optimized usage, allowing developers to allocate their budget strictly based on the required output size.

$0.0672 for 1000px vs. $0.151 for 4K Outputs

According to official Google AI Studio data, the cost dynamically shifts based on the requested pixel count:

  • Standard Resolution (1000px): 이미지당 $0.0672.
  • Mid-Tier Resolution (2000px): $0.101 per image.
  • Maximum Resolution (4K): 이미지당 $0.151.

Cost-Efficiency Compared to the Pro Version

When placed alongside 나노 바나나 프로, the cost savings of Nano Banana 2 become overwhelmingly clear for enterprise users.

Generating a 4K image on the Pro model costs $0.24. By switching to Nano 2, developers experience a price reduction of approximately 37% for 4K outputs, while still retaining near-identical visual quality and enhanced rendering speed. How to Choose the Best Image Resolution for Your Project

Selecting the correct resolution is crucial for balancing your project’s visual demands and API budget. Over-rendering simple images wastes money, while under-rendering ruins professional assets.

You should base your API calls entirely on the final deployment environment of the generated image.

Balancing API Costs, Generation Speed, and Visual Fidelity

  • Use 512px – 1000px: When you are A/B testing prompts, generating background web assets, or building rapid concept art.
  • Use 2000px: For standard blog graphics, detailed social media posts, or digital presentation slides.
  • Use 4K: When outputting final cinematic storyboards, large-scale print graphics, or complex scenes requiring perfect text typography.

How to Optimize Prompts for High-Resolution 4K Generation

Generating at 4K resolution exposes every detail of your prompt. Vague instructions will result in hyper-detailed but structurally flawed images.

To maximize the potential of Nano Banana 2, prompt engineering must be precise, utilizing natural language and specific focal points.

Best Practices for 14-Subject Consistency and Text Rendering

Nano Banana 2 supports an industry-leading 14-subject consistency feature. To leverage this, assign clear spatial tags in your prompt (e.g., “subject A in the foreground left, subject B in the background right”).

For its flawless multi-language text rendering, always wrap your desired text in quotes and specify the material or surface (e.g., bold neon pink text reading “Hello 2026” on a brick wall).
